The Best Do Squash Bugs Eat Other Plants Ideas. The insects are sometimes called squash beetles. Considering this, what plants do squash bugs eat?

True to their name, they prefer squash plants, such as yellow squash, acorn squash, crookneck squash, patty pan (scallop) squash, and zucchini. They are most commonly found on squash plants (hence the name) such as zucchini, winter squash, and pumpkins, but they may also affect other crops in the cucurbit family (like cucumbers, cantaloupe, and watermelon). The squash bug is a common pest of squash and pumpkins.
